What HS code 6501.00 covers

HS code 6501.00 classifies hat-forms, hat bodies and hoods of felt, neither blocked to shape nor with made brims; plateaux and manchons (including slit manchons) of felt. It is a subheading of heading 6501 (Hat-forms, hat bodies and hoods of felt, neither blocked to shape nor with made brims; plateaux and manchons (including slit manchons) of felt), in chapter 65 (Headgear and parts thereof), section XII of the Harmonized System. These six digits are identical in every country that uses the HS.

Import duty for 6501.00

United States Free

Base MFN rate only. Section 301 and 2025 IEEPA tariffs can stack on top for goods from China.

Source: HTSUS / CBP

European Union Look up in TARIC

Erga-omnes (third-country) MFN rate. Import VAT of 17 to 27 percent by country, and any anti-dumping measures, apply separately.

Source: TARIC
